Helpful Vocabulary

Key science words to practice together

Refraction

Say it: (ree-FRAK-shun)

When light bends as it moves from one material into another, like from air into water!

Light Spectrum

Say it: (LITE SPEK-trum)

All the colors of light hiding together inside what looks like plain white light!

Rainbow Paper Art

โฑ๏ธ 15 minutes

๐Ÿ‘ถ Easy

Dip black paper into water topped with a thin layer of nail polish to capture a swirling rainbow pattern, then mount and display your science art!

Use nail polish in a well-ventilated area. An adult should open the bottle and supervise the dipping step.
